How much do entry level atlassian jira j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 29,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level atlassian jira in the United States is $48.90,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$33.17 and $61.30 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are entry level Atlassian Jira jobs?

Entry level Atlassian Jira jobs are positions that involve working with the Jira software platform, typically in a junior or beginner capacity. These roles often include tasks such as configuring Jira projects, managing user permissions, creating dashboards, and providing basic support to users. Entry level professionals may assist with issue tracking, basic workflow customization, and documentation. These jobs are ideal for those new to Jira or IT project management, and often serve as a stepping stone to more advanced roles in project administration or software development.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level Atlassian Jira specialist?

To thrive as an Entry Level Atlassian Jira Specialist, you need a basic understanding of project management principles, familiarity with Jira software, and often a relevant b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ience. Experience with Jira configuration, workflow customization, and basic knowledge of related Atlassian tools like Confluence are typically expected, with certifications like Atlassian Certified in Jira Project Administration being advantageous.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ills set candidates apart in supporting teams and troubleshooting issues. These capabilities ensure smooth project tracking, efficient team collaboration, and rapid resolution of technical challenges within organizations.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level professionals working with Atlassian Jira, and how can they overcome them?

Entry-level professionals working with Atlassian Jira often encounter challenges such as understanding complex workflow configurations and managing permissions for different user groups. Adapting to the fast-paced, collaborative environment where Jira is used to track tasks across multiple teams can also be demanding. To overcome these challenges, new team members should leverage official Atlassian documentation, participate in hands-on training, and seek guidance from more experienced colleagues. Regularly engaging with online Jira communities can also help in solving specific issues and learning best practices.

Job description

Davidson is distinguished in the aerospace and missile defense industry, in part, because of its excellence in hiring exceptional experts, engineers and software developers dedicated to delivering advanced, intelligent technology solutions in defense of our nation.

Davidson is seeking an Entry-Level Software Engineer in Colorado Springs, CO. This position is an integral part of a fast-paced, innovative program involving system engineering and developing software for the Sentinel program. The program works cross-functionally and cross-site with innovative team members skilled in Software Engineering and Systems Engineering. The standard work schedule is 9/80. This allows for every other Friday off.

All team members should be able to:

  • Self-organize and participate in an Agile development lifecycle
  • Be able to build consensus within a cross-functional team
  • Provide design inputs and collaborate to decompose, estimate, and refine backlog requirements

Job Responsibilities:

You will work within an Agile team providing technical leadership for the integration of requirements and design for software-intensive systems. The software engineer role focuses on software design, development and unit testing to meet customer's emerging mission needs.

  • Interface with Scrum team on technical considerations for associated problems, issues or conflicts
  • Interface with chief architects to ensure technical requirements are met
  • Develop technical documentation to include activity and sequence diagrams

Job Requirements:

Required:

  • Bachelor's degree in STEM related degree from an accredited college or university
  • 0-2 years of experience as software engineer
  • Experience with designing, developing and troubleshooting C++
  • Excellent organizational and facilitation skills
  • Self-starting mentality and willingness to take ownership of difficult challenges

Preferred Qualifications:

Experience with the following:

  • Operational weapon software and embedded systems
  • Real-time operating systems
  • Git/GitLab
  • SysML, UML or other modeling languages
  • Atlassian tool suite: Jira and Confluence

Clearance:

  • Currently hold an active DoD Secret clearance or higher
